UPDATED - Late arrival / Early collection
Please note changes to late arrival and early collection due to limiting movement around the school. No Entry Via the Office.
Students who arrive at school after 9.00am must enter the school via the courtyard and parents are required to phone the school office for students to be signed in.
Students who leave school before 3.20pm will need to be collected from the courtyard gates and parents are required to call the office on arrival for students to be released.
If your child is going to be late or leaving early, please notify the office direct rather than submitting via PAM as this affects our absences on the roll.
Student Absences
If your child is absent, you are required to notify the school, please do so via PAM. Instructions are detailed on the 'Simon Everywhere' page of this newsletter.
Absences can also be phoned through to the school office or you can notify your students teacher direct.
Following government guidelines, schools are now legislated to contact families regarding ’unexplained absences’, and parents will receive a text message for any ‘unexplained absence’ including late arrivals that are not signed in at the office. If you receive a message, we ask you to please contact the office to notify reason for absence.

REMINDER - Medication
Families are reminded to please ensure they provide up to date medical plans and necessary, in date, medications to the office.
A signed authority form is required for staff to administer medications.
Parents are reminded that all medication, including non prescription to be administered at school or on camp or excursions, requires a pharmaceutical label detailing student name and dosage, along with a signed authority form is also required, a copy of this is located below.
Acknowledgement To Country
At St Mary’s Primary School Mooroopna we Acknowledge the Traditional people of this land.
The Yorta Yorta Nation are the Traditional Custodians of this area and we remember their elders, past, present and future.
We remember that the Aboriginal people of Australia will always be the traditional owners of the land on which we gather today.
We continue to grow through education and reconciliation to a better future for all Australians.
